- 111. $75,000/ per year + 30% benefits
= $97,500 per year
= $49 per hour
= 82¢ per minute
Losing ¼ minute/day
x 250 days a year
= 63 minutes per year
x 82¢ per minute
= $51/ per year
= Per person cost of WELL ($51)
¼ Minute/Day? Really?
